How do I solve 1/3-1/2m=1/6m+7/9

Respuesta :

cmoreno511 cmoreno511
  • 27-09-2018

1/3-1/2m=1/6m+7/9


Subtract -1/2m from -1/6 M

1/3-2/3m=7/9


Subtract 1/3 from both sides


-2/3m=7/9-1/3


Solve


-2/3m = 4/9


Divide -2/3 on both sides


M= 4/9 ÷ -2/3


M= - 2/3
